The track rollers on a bulldozer are designed to provide support to the tracks and enable them to move smoothly. They also help distribute the weight of the bulldozer evenly, reducing the strain on the undercarriage. The number of track rollers on a bulldozer can vary depending on the model and manufacturer. Typically, smaller machines have fewer rollers, while larger machines have more rollers.
One of the primary ways that the number of bulldozer track rollers impacts the performance of the machine is by affecting its stability. A bulldozer with more rollers is usually more stable and can handle uneven terrain better than a machine with fewer rollers. The extra rollers help distribute the weight of the bulldozer more evenly, reducing the likelihood of it toppling over. This enhanced stability is especially crucial when operating on steep slopes or in wet and muddy conditions.
Another way that the number of bulldozer track rollers affects the performance of the machine is by influencing its traction. The more rollers a bulldozer has, the greater the contact patch it makes with the ground. This increased contact area improves the bulldozer's grip, allowing it to push or pull heavier loads and work more efficiently. Greater traction is particularly vital when working with heavy materials such as rocks and boulders, where every bit of grip counts.
Moreover, the number of bulldozer track rollers can also affect the machine's maneuverability. A bulldozer with more rollers may be more challenging to turn because it has a larger turning radius. However, it can also be more stable when turning, reducing the risk of it tipping over. On the other hand, a bulldozer with fewer rollers can turn more easily but may be less stable, especially when turning on uneven terrain.
